【发布时间】:2021-09-22 15:23:50
【问题描述】:
我有 2 个不同的包含新闻记录的文件夹:一个用于新闻,一个用于事件,它们有自己的模板,因此它们有自己的详细信息页面。
SOLR索引队列的设置如扩展手册1所示
如何为 Solr 索引队列中的新闻记录定义多个详细信息页面? 例如。基于 storagePid 或类别。
【问题讨论】:
标签: solr typo3 tx-news typo3-10.x
我有 2 个不同的包含新闻记录的文件夹:一个用于新闻,一个用于事件,它们有自己的模板,因此它们有自己的详细信息页面。
SOLR索引队列的设置如扩展手册1所示
如何为 Solr 索引队列中的新闻记录定义多个详细信息页面? 例如。基于 storagePid 或类别。
【问题讨论】:
标签: solr typo3 tx-news typo3-10.x
只需定义另一个自定义记录类型。
plugin.tx_solr.index.queue {
events < .news
events {
// ...
}
}
您的访问者还将受益于事件和真实新闻之间的区别。在 Solr ("Facets") 中为记录类型提供过滤器很容易。并且您将能够拥有不同的匹配模板。
【讨论】:
队列确实可以有where条件:
additionalWhereClause = pid = {$events.storagePid}
【讨论】: